Possible best-pitcher-in-baseball (did you expect to ever be able to say that) Jake Odorizzi takes the mound for the Twins, as they look to bounce back from last night’s loss and take the series from AL Central pretenders Detroit.

Ryan Carpenter is the pitcher for the Kitties. He has a 6.23 ERA, and has spent some time in Triple-A already this year. The long-suffering Twins fan in me expects the Twins to make him look like Justin Verlander out there, but maybe this Twins team is different.
